Jacques' Birthday Party in France
by Jacques
Jacques' birthday in Paris
I vividly remember my birthday celebrations in France. I live in the capital, Paris, so the parties are sometimes very flashy. The best part of every party was being surrounded by loved ones, playing games, talking, and enjoying food together. After the greetings, everyone would sit for an extravagant meal. We would toast to a new year of life and enjoy conversation over the meal. After, we would have dessert, usually a traditional fresh baked French cake. The guests would sing to me a traditional French "Happy Birthday" song: "Bon anniversaire, nos vœux les plus sincères Que ces quelques fleurs vous apportent le bonheur Que l'année entière vous soit douce et légère Et que l'an fini, nous soyons tous réunis Pour chanter en chœur: "Bon Anniversaire!" After the eating and singing were done, we would gather around out front of my house and talk and play games into the night. One of our favorites was backgammon, a game that is traditional in France and other countries. My Birthdays in France were always special days. There was just that greater sense of togetherness with friends and family, than what there is today.
